fifty-seven million, nine hundred ninety-seven thousand, four hundred eighty-eight
Currency $57997488 in english: fifty-seven million, nine hundred ninety-seven thousand, four hundred eighty-eight US Dollars.
In Price: 57997488.00
56997488 | 58997488